Navy is a federal service academy at Annapolis, MD. The school competes in the Patriot League at the NCAA Division I level, fielding both men's and women's lacrosse programs. Acceptance is selective at 9%, with an average SAT of 1308. Total undergraduate enrollment is about 4,465. The school's six-year graduation rate is 92%.

Women's Lacrosse

Across the classes of 2020–2027, our commitment data tracks 82 women's lacrosse recruits landing at Navy from 17 states. Maryland leads the pipeline with 28 commits. Nationally, New York produces the most tracked women's lacrosse commits (3,554), which makes Navy's Maryland-led pipeline a distinctive footprint. Frequent feeder clubs include Heros, M&D, FL Select.

Men's Lacrosse

Across the classes of 2020–2027, our commitment data tracks 184 men's lacrosse recruits landing at Navy from 17 states. Maryland leads the pipeline with 54 commits. Nationally, New York produces the most tracked men's lacrosse commits (4,074), which makes Navy's Maryland-led pipeline a distinctive footprint. Frequent feeder clubs include ANNAPOLIS HAWKS, LI EXPRESS, EXPRESS.
